“Inspire trust, not intimidate dissent,” Lingden tells govt
Posted

KATHMANDU: Rastriya Prajatantra Party (RPP) Chairman Rajendra Lingden has said that the government’s policies and programs appear to be merely a formality, lacking both vision and enthusiasm.
